Georgioupoli is situated half way between Rethymnon and Chania. The once sleepy fishing village has been transformed into a popular holiday destination over the past 25 years, without losing its original charm and tranquillity. Old eucalyptus trees and the small river that flows into the sea, create a distinctive and unique ambiance in this charming village, which is also the ideal starting point for excursions into western Crete.

The large choice of restaurants, taverns, cafés and bars provide food and drink for all tastes. From the bar with subtile music to the lively disco, there is something to entertain every age group in the evening.

There are two sandy beaches available. A small bay with shallow water - ideal for parents with little kids (left side picture) and the main-beach which stretches for miles (right side picture).

Beach-bar
Beach-tavern

You can rent parasols and sun-beds for a reasonable price there. There are also several tavernas on the beaches where you can get something to eat and drink.

The only sweet-water lake, the 'Kournas-Lake' can be found approximately 4 miles from Georgioupoli. Here you can find three taverns serving taditional greek specialities.
